Re: Do You Really Need More Than 6 GB Of RAM?

Thankyou Shawn,

For this interesting read, I am already using 8gig and have already noticed that in Vista my RAM normally sits by 29% and Windows Se7en by 19% used. I am unlikely to reduce the RAM that I have installed as I think the power saved would be small in comparison to the rest of my system.
The Energy usage of modern systems is already a factor in my decisions when I buy and although I want the best that I can afford, I am unlikely to buy a Gas Guzzler of the Computer world eg. two or more Processors, Graphic cards etc. until the energy usage is reduced to a more acceptable limit.

Re: Do You Really Need More Than 6 GB Of RAM?

Hi Fmjc001,

Most laptops will only have two RAM slots with support for 1GB or 2 GB per stick, but sure some of them can support 4GB sticks for a total of 8GB. An example.
